A silver block, initially at 55.4 ∘C, is submerged into 100.0 gof water at 24.0 ∘C, in an insulated container. The finaltemperature of the mixture upon reaching thermal equilibrium is27.8 ∘C. What is the mass of the silver block? Express your answerto two significant figures and include the appropriate units.
